#e652aa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e652aa is composed of 90.2% red, 32.2%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 324.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#e652aa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#cd0055.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#e652aa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e652aa has RGB values of R:230, G:82, B:170 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.26,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15094442.

Hex triplet e652aa #e652aa
RGB Decimal 230, 82, 170 rgb(230,82,170)
RGB Percent 90.2, 32.2, 66.7 rgb(90.2%,32.2%,66.7%)
CMYK 0, 64, 26, 10
HSL 324.3°, 74.7, 61.2 hsl(324.3,74.7%,61.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 324.3°, 64.3, 90.2
Web Safe ff6699 #ff6699
CIE-LAB 57.812, 65.404, -16.857
XYZ 42.906, 25.763, 40.741
xyY 0.392, 0.235, 25.763
CIE-LCH 57.812, 67.542, 345.547
CIE-LUV 57.812, 85.16, -36.046
Hunter-Lab 50.758, 62.064, -12.059
Binary 11100110, 01010010, 10101010

Shades and Tints of #e652aa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e652aa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1979d is the less saturated color, while #fd3bae is the most saturated one.
